Clay contains a higher material of clay minerals that provide it its plasticity. Clay minerals are hydrous aluminium phyllosilicate minerals, composed of aluminium and silicon ions bonded into little, slim plates by interconnecting oxygen and hydroxide ions. These plates are tricky but flexible, and in moist clay, they adhere to each other. The resulting aggregates give clay the cohesion that makes it plastic.[14] In kaolinite clay, the bonding amongst plates is supplied by a movie of h2o molecules that hydrogen bond the plates alongside one another. The bonds are weak enough to allow the plates to slip past each other when the clay is becoming moulded, but robust ample to hold the plates in position and allow the moulded clay to more info retain its shape right after it really is moulded.
